Your giving changes lives at UTS
Your support helps remove financial barriers for students, fund life-changing scholarships, and drive research and programs that strengthen our communities.
In 2025, 718 donors gave over $11.2 million to support students, research and community initiatives.
Ways to give
Your gift will be directed to the area you care about most. The university also invests in essential support services to ensure your gift has the greatest impact.
All donations of $2 or more are tax deductible.
